How Us Dollar Index Yahoo Works — A Clear, Factual Overview

The Us Dollar Index (USDX) measures the value of the US dollar against a basket of major currencies, including the euro, yen, pound, Swiss franc, and others. Unlike individual currency conversions, it offers a standardized snapshot of dollar strength across global markets. Yahoo first popularized accessible real-time tracking of this index, making it easier for US audiences to monitor trends without relying on complex financial tools.

Data updates occur frequently, allowing users to observe shifts as economic events unfold—such as Federal Reserve policy changes, inflation reports, or geopolitical developments. This real-time visibility supports more informed decision-making for individuals and businesses alike.

H2: How Is the Us Dollar Index Measured?

The index uses a weighted geometric average of currency exchange rates. Each currency in the basket carries a weight based on its relative trade importance with the US. The result creates a single API-driven score that reflects the dollar’s purchasing power worldwide, updated multiple times daily through platforms including Yahoo’s financial services.

H2: What Influences Movements in the Us Dollar Index Yahoo?

Key drivers include US interest rate policies, inflation dynamics, global economic stability, and shifts in foreign exchange markets. For example, anticipated Fed rate hikes often boost dollar strength, while strong GDP data from the U.S. enhances confidence. Yahoo’s interface highlights these connections clearly, helping users understand cause and effect.

What People Often Get Wrong About the Us Dollar Index

A common misconception: the index alone predicts economic health or stock performance. In reality, it reflects a snapshot of current monetary conditions and expectations. Another misunderstanding is equating short-term index swings with long-term value — real stability comes from sustained economic fundamentals, not daily fluctuations.
